China
Anuel AA, Daddy Yankee, J Balvin, Ozuna & Karol G
Five of Latin music's biggest voices converge on a track that functions less like a traditional song and more like a sovereign declaration of genre dominance. The production layers tropical warmth — sun-drenched synths, cascading percussion — beneath the kind of bass that physically moves air. Each artist brings a distinct vocal fingerprint: Daddy Yankee's authoritative rasp, Anuel AA's street-edged urgency, Balvin's melodic smoothness, Ozuna's romantic R&B inflection, Karol G's bright assertiveness cutting through the testosterone. The lyrical conceit involves romantic obsession rendered in competitive, almost boastful terms — desire expressed as conquest, devotion as dangerous addiction. Culturally, it represents the moment Latin urban music stopped asking for global acceptance and simply claimed it. The song thrives in summer environments, poolside gatherings, and anywhere a crowd needs a shared moment of collective euphoria that transcends language barriers entirely.
